Testosterone replacement is used as a therapeutic treatment in aging men as testosterone levels naturally decline. )19 Steroids have been shown to increase strength by 5 to 20 percent, and are often used by athletes who require sudden bursts of energy, such as powerlifters or football players.20 Most sports ban PEDs, which means use occurs in secret, leaving a gap in scientific research about their effects.
